On Sat, 30 May 1998, David L. Vondrasek wrote:
> Can any one tell me how to get the nice *transparent* rxvt effect ?

As I (and many other people) said some weeks ago, these are not really
transparent. Actually they are rxvt-xpm's with a background pictures that
adjusts perfectly with the background.
My attempt to achieve this rather nice effect can be found here:
http://www.nimp.ml.org/sammy/linux/screenshots/screen3.jpg

If you're looking for true transparent terms, watch the next versions
of ETerm (Rasterman's), which are likely to include this feature. You'll
also need a lot of extra CPU cycles...
